Search Beach Resorts & Hotels in Yanbu

    calendar shield illustration

    Change your mind

    Book hotels with free cancellation
    deals illustration

    Treat yourself

    Sign in to save 10% or more on thousands of hotels
    bed illustration

    Be picky

    Search almost a million properties worldwide

Check availability on Yanbu Beach Resorts & Hotels

This weekend
Next weekend

Top Yanbu Beach Resorts & Hotels

Novotel Yanbu

8.8 out of 10, Excellent, (86)
"The staff at the front disk Saudi boy & girls are outstanding, politely and high hospitality. I don't like the houskeeping & the room food services are very poor."
The price is ₹8,614
₹10,154 total
includes taxes & fees
22 Jul - 23 Jul
Novotel Yanbu

Kempinski Hotel & Resort Sariya Yanbu

10.0 out of 10, Exceptional, (5)
"It was the first time for us to stay in that franchise and we loved it. The rooms are so classy and unique. It doesn’t look like a regular hotel room as it is very elegant and homey. Highly recommend the hotel! "
The price is ₹24,808
₹29,242 total
includes taxes & fees
24 Jul - 25 Jul
Kempinski Hotel & Resort Sariya Yanbu

Dolphin Beach Resort

6.4 out of 10, (10)
"The rooms you are offering in your app are not matching what they have and different cost as well plus very bad customer services "
The price is ₹9,188
₹10,830 total
includes taxes & fees
22 Jul - 23 Jul
Dolphin Beach Resort

Holiday Inn Yanbu by IHG

4.0 star property
8.6 out of 10, Excellent, (62)
"Food needs a bit more flavor and the scrambled eggs are to runny "
The price is ₹12,151
₹14,673 total
includes taxes & fees
24 Jul - 25 Jul
Holiday Inn Yanbu by IHG

Platinum Hotel

9.8 out of 10, Exceptional, (15)
"Great stay. Quiet, cozy, and spacious! Helpful and friendly staff"
The price is ₹9,096
₹10,722 total
includes taxes & fees
3 Aug - 4 Aug
Platinum Hotel

Golden Marina Resort

6.8 out of 10, (5)
The price is ₹11,621
₹13,719 total
includes taxes & fees
22 Jul - 23 Jul
Golden Marina Resort

YM RESORT

10.0 out of 10, Exceptional, (1)
"Good place "
The price is ₹5,612
₹10,135 total
includes taxes & fees
23 Jul - 24 Jul
YM RESORT

ALAHLAM CHALET YANBU

The price is ₹15,590
₹18,376 total
includes taxes & fees
22 Jul - 23 Jul
ALAHLAM CHALET YANBU

Rahhal Hotel Suites

10.0 out of 10, Exceptional, (2)
"Great"
The price is ₹4,819
₹5,680 total
includes taxes & fees
22 Jul - 23 Jul
Rahhal Hotel Suites
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Frequently asked questions

What is Yanbu like for travellers who love the beach?
Known for its swimming spots, Yanbu offers a lot for the traveller planning a beach getaway.
What's the best hotel for a beach holiday in Yanbu?
Kempinski Hotel & Resort Sariya Yanbu is a top hotel located on the beach . Other good choices for your stay near the beach include Dolphin Beach Resort and Golden Marina Resort.
How many beach hotels will I find in Yanbu?
Expedia has 14 beach hotels in Yanbu that are great for your beachside getaway.
When's the best time for a beach holiday in Yanbu?
You can plan your beach trip with this snapshot of the seasons in Yanbu: The hottest months are usually June and August, with an average temperature of 33°C, while the coldest months are January and February, with an average of 23°C. Average annual precipitation for Yanbu is 52 mm.
What is there to see and do around Yanbu?
After arriving and checking into your hotel, you'll probably want to explore your surroundings. Take advantage of the area's swimming, and make time for local attractions such as Waterfront Beach Royal Commission Yanbu and Sharm Beach. Other things to see and do in the area are Radwa Mountain and Red Sea.
What's the best way to get to my beach hotel in Yanbu?
Here's some information to help you get to and around your beach accommodation in Yanbu more easily: If you're looking to fly to Yanbu, the closest major airport is in Yanbo (YNB), located 11.4 mi (18.4 km) from the city centre. If you'd like to venture out around the area, you may want a rental car for your journey.